Released theatrically as 2.0 , the film was directed by visionary filmmaker S. Shankar. It reunited audiences with global icon Rajinikanth and featured Bollywood heavyweight Akshay Kumar.
The 2018 science fiction blockbuster 2.0 —the highly anticipated sequel to the 2010 hit Enthiran —directed by S. Shankar and starring Rajinikanth and Akshay Kumar, remains a landmark event in Indian cinema. Driven by groundbreaking visual effects and a massive budget, the film generated unprecedented global hype.
